Question:
Antidepressant drugs- black box warning
Answer:
Early on treatment is at increased risk for suicide in children, adolescents and
adults younger than 25 years
Question:
antidepressant drugs- duration of therapy
Answer:
After symptoms are in remission treatment should continue for at least 4 to 9
months to prevent relapse.
,Question:
antidepressant drugs- management of treatment- resistant depression
Answer:
Increase dosage
Switch to another drug in the same class
Switch to another drug in a different class
Add a second drug, such as an atypical antidepressant
Question:
antidepressant drugs- time course of response
Answer:
Slowly
Initial response 1-3 weeks
Maximal response can take up to 12 weeks
Question:
antidepressant drugs- suicidality potential
Answer:
Observed closely for suicidality, worsening mood, and unusual changes in
behavior (especially during the first few months and during a dosage change)
,Question:
SSRI drug interaction with MAOIs
Answer:
MAOIs increase 5-HT availability and increase the risk for serotonin
syndrome and is contraindicated
Question:
SSRI side effect management
Answer:
Sexual dysfunction- reducing dosage, taking drug holidays (discontinue on
Fridays and Saturdays) or add a drug that can overcome the problem
Serotonin syndrome- immediately discontinue and symptoms should resolve
Question:
SNRI neurotransmitters that are affected
Answer:
Block neuronal reuptake of serotonin and norepinephrine
, Question:
SNRIs vs SSRIs
Answer:
SSRIs are better tolerated and safer
Question:
SNRIs- venlafaxine discontinuation
Answer:
Abrupt discontinuation can cause withdrawal syndrome
Dosage should be tapered over 2-4 weeks to discontinue
Question:
Atypical antidepressant drugs- bupropion drug interactions
Answer:
Drugs that inhibit CYP2B6 (sertraline, fluoxetine, paroxetine) can elevate
drug levels and increase the risk for seizures and should be avoided
MAOIs can increase the risk for toxicity (discontinue MAOIs at least 2 weeks
before starting)
